Role Overview
This Senior Financial Accountant will play a key role in strengthening the financial control environment while supporting a broader uplift of the finance function. Combining hands-on financial accounting with technical accounting, governance and business partnering, you will take ownership across month-end, statutory reporting, audit and complex accounting matters while providing guidance to more junior members of the team.
This role is much more than BAU. You will be instrumental in delivering several high-impact initiatives across systems optimisation, tax governance, sustainability reporting, process improvement and financial control enhancements. Working closely with senior finance leadership and ELT team, you'll have the opportunity to build your profile as a trusted finance adviser while developing towards future Finance Manager step up.
Responsibilities
- Own and review month-end journals, balance sheet reconciliations and complex accounting entries
- Support statutory reporting, annual financial statements and year-end processes
- Prepare technical accounting papers and position papers across complex accounting matters
- Provide technical accounting guidance and practical recommendations to Finance leadership and business stakeholders
- Support external audit requirements and strengthen overall audit readiness
- Partner with external advisers across tax governance, BAS, FBT and broader compliance matters
- Support accounting across areas including leases, fixed assets, revenue recognition, capex and project accounting
- Support ERP optimisation and future finance systems enhancement projects
- Contribute to sustainability reporting, governance and broader finance transformation initiatives
- Partner with senior finance and non-finance stakeholders to explain the financial implications of business decisions
Candidate Profile
You are a CA/CPA qualified Senior Financial Accountant with a strong technical accounting foundation and the confidence to operate beyond traditional month-end responsibilities. With experience gained within a complex commercial environment, professional services firm or a combination of both, you are comfortable working through accounting issues, researching the appropriate treatment and presenting clear, practical recommendations.
You are a confident communicator who enjoys partnering with senior stakeholders and can simplify complex financial matters for non-finance audiences. You bring energy, curiosity and a proactive mindset, naturally asking questions and looking for opportunities to improve processes rather than simply maintaining the status quo. Exposure to statutory reporting, audit, tax, BAS, FBT and accounting standards is important, while experience across JDE, property, lease accounting or project accounting will be highly regarded.
